'It's all done with mirrors' Key Stage (1-3)

Dr Ken performs many magic tricks and even he wonders how does he do that? Trapped doors, mirrors, camera effects...... Everyone can have their own theory. But, unlike the masked magician only the science is revealed.

'The science shows and workshops are a real joy. The magic through science workshops uncovered many KS2 themes such as sound, light, and forces. I cannot recommend this highly enough'

The show is designed for a school hall and the workshop can take place in classrooms or lab spaces. There is a range of activities for all key stages.
